Transaction f64e48add8d6640d5c790698eac7de6570a0f6dbaffc5e89b3d25e3043d39046

2 Input
1 Outputs
  • f64e48add8d6640d5c790698eac7de6570a0f6dbaffc5e89b3d25e3043d39046:0
  • value  18285224
    address  3F5xNcuYGFecNWw7RCybiwZay994AxdiG2